Transaction 86a153805795df8db61aa5c62ea35ec4fc46eebcf10e4e11ee99e007328eb125
1 Input
1 Output
-
86a153805795df8db61aa5c62ea35ec4fc46eebcf10e4e11ee99e007328eb125:0
- value
- 39555
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b64d8cb121f20290b04d7ba05c8edaee1a7c1f2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14xSsDDReaCKDvx9eUhX4FCcueJF6aHjfj